Reid:  Administration Demonstrates Commitment To Las Vegas With New FEMA Site

April 14, 2010

 

Washington, DC— Nevada Senator Harry Reid today announced that the Department of Homeland Security’s Federal Emergency Management Agency (FEMA) has opened a new Pre-Positioned Equipment Program (PEP) site in Las Vegas to support first responders in disaster operations.  The Las Vegas PEP site is one of ten such sites in the United States and was strategically selected because of the city’s airport and major transportation access that permit rapid deployment.    
 
“I thank the Obama administration for its commitment to a more secureLas Vegas,” Reid said.  “With this new PEP site, first responders in Las Vegas will have many resources, from communications equipment to medical supplies, to quickly and efficiently respond to a disaster should one ever occur.”
